"Sairat" is a 2016 Marathi-language romantic drama film directed by Nagraj Manjule. It follows the love story of Parshya and Archana (Archie) from different castes in rural Maharashtra, exploring themes of caste discrimination, honour, and young love. The film became a major critical and commercial success in India and is noted for its realistic portrayal of rural life, powerful performances, and an acclaimed soundtrack.
